gpio_line_set and gpio_line config on ixp4xx were not atomic This patch fixes this by surrounding them with local_irq_save and local_irq_restore calls, similar to the way Lennert Buytenhek implemented this for iop. (see arch/arm/plat-iop/gpio.c)

Note: an alternative solution would be to use the set_bit and clear_bit atomic functions, but I felt it better to do things the same way as Lennert did. Also it could be that this is a few bytes smaller. Didn't check that.

--- git/arch/arm/mach-ixp4xx/include/mach/platform.h.orig 2011-08-09 19:16:52.645482269 +0200 +++ git/arch/arm/mach-ixp4xx/include/mach/platform.h 2011-08-09 19:17:39.915482235 +0200 @@ -14,6 +14,8 @@ #ifndef __ASSEMBLY__ #include <asm/types.h> +#include <asm/system.h> +#include <linux/kernel.h> #ifndef __ARMEB__ #define REG_OFFSET 0 @@ -150,10 +152,14 @@ static inline void gpio_line_config(u8 line, u32 direction) { + unsigned long flags; + + local_irq_save(flags); if (direction == IXP4XX_GPIO_IN) *IXP4XX_GPIO_GPOER |= (1 << line); else *IXP4XX_GPIO_GPOER &= ~(1 << line); + local_irq_restore(flags); } static inline void gpio_line_get(u8 line, int *value) @@ -163,10 +169,14 @@ static inline void gpio_line_set(u8 line, int value) { + unsigned long flags; + + local_irq_save(flags); if (value == IXP4XX_GPIO_HIGH) *IXP4XX_GPIO_GPOUTR |= (1 << line); else if (value == IXP4XX_GPIO_LOW) *IXP4XX_GPIO_GPOUTR &= ~(1 << line); + local_irq_restore(flags); } #endif // __ASSEMBLY__
